Transaction e23de52bbee011fe50a6b6fb2c5e34e671d580e8bc3f9b379c3fd6d7483d33ca

3 Input
1 Outputs
  • e23de52bbee011fe50a6b6fb2c5e34e671d580e8bc3f9b379c3fd6d7483d33ca:0
  • value  2550712
    address  3EA5YHNMg9waWpqsMG2Wua7RVL5b8tDAxr